The Oversized Shearling Moto
Madeline Fass, market editor
“This jacket is from Khaite, it’s one of the most epic leather jackets I’ve ever worn. I love how big it is, the sleeves are oversized but have elastic for a snug fit at the wrist. The collar gives a nice contrast and adds extra warmth. In fall and winter especially, it’s important to have extra room in the underarms to layer, say, a chunky sweater underneath. This way, when it starts to get colder, you can extend the lifespan of the coat. When you’re looking for a leather jacket, it’s so important that it feels homey and worn in. This Khaite jacket, in particular, has that sense of pre-wornness with a passed-down feel; it’s one of those styles that never goes out of style and feels vintage even though it’s new.”
On the outfit, “I would describe my style as minimal but maximalist at the same time. I wear a lot of essential and staple pieces, like a leather jacket, a menswear trouser, a ballet flat, but they all have this elevated or updated sense to them. For example, pleated trousers, studded flats, which gives a fun twist to the pieces you wear every day.”

The Faux Leather Steal
Naomie Elizée, market editor On the jacket, “This amazing bomber jacket is from The Frankie Shop. It is under $500, which is absolutely why I love it. It’s great for in-between seasons and goes with everything. I also love how it’s a different take on the bomber jacket because of the length. It’s incredibly long and feels like one big hug when you put it on. A coat has to actually keep you warm. It can’t just look good, it needs to be functional.”
On the outfit, “With this jacket, I wanted to have a little bit of fun. I wore my graphic Chopova Lowena top for an extra layer of warmth, paired with my Loewe cargos and Margiela Tabi slingbacks.”

The Winter Bomber
Alexis Bennett, commerce writer
On the jacket, “This super cool jacket is from The Attico. I love how oversized it is, you can layer up underneath and you wouldn’t even be able to tell. When I’m shopping for a leather jacket, the most important thing is to figure out how many outfits I can wear with it. I like a jacket that I can throw on the weekend and feel cool and put together but also something I can wear to the office and feel polished at the same time.”
